Shon Daniels 'Huey' Burlison
Shon Daniels "Huey" Burlison, also known as Daniel Shon Blackburn, 38, Anchorage, Alaska, died Tuesday, April 22, 2008, in Anchorage.
He was born on July 27, 1969, in Ojai, Calif. He attended Independence Community College, where he earned a degree in business.
He was a mechanic.
Survivors include a daughter, Casidy Morgan; his parents, Mike and Janie (Wagoner) Blackburn, Borger, Texas; his father, Don Burlison, Palco,; two brothers, Ben Burlison, and Aaron Burlison; four sisters, Shana Demmy, Tammy Ralston, Rebecca Blackburn, and Tabitha Blackburn; two grandfathers, James Wagoner, and Donzil Burlison.
He was preceded in death by two grandmothers, Betty Kathleen (Hillegeist) Wagoner and Reba (Cash) Hancock.
Memorial services will at 2 p.m. Tuesday at Grace Fellowship Church, Borger; a graveside service will be May 25 in Palco Cemetery.
